The best spearfishing spots in Mauritius
If you are passionate about spearfishing, Mauritius is undoubtedly a destination to consider. With its crystal-clear waters and abundant marine life, the island offers an unforgettable experience. Here are some of the best spearfishing spots in Mauritius.
Flic-en-Flac
Located on the west coast of the island, Flic-en-Flac is a popular place for spearfishing. You will find a wide variety of marine species there, including grouper, barracuda and yellowfin tuna.
Trou-aux-Biches
On the north coast of Mauritius, Trou-aux-Biches is known for its spectacular coral reefs. You will have the chance to observe clownfish, butterflyfish and surgeonfish there.
Le Morne Brabant
In the southwest of the island, Le Morne Brabant is renowned for its diverse marine wildlife. You may encounter manta rays, sea turtles and even blacktip reef sharks.
Belle Mare
In the east of Mauritius, Belle Mare is an ideal spot for spearfishing beginners. Commonly encountered species include parrotfish, lionfish and trumpetfish.

Precautions when spearfishing
When we talk about spearfishing, Mauritius is a true paradise. But before you dive into the turquoise waters, it is crucial to take certain precautions. So, what should you consider for a safe and environmentally respectful practice?
Proper equipment: an essential
The first aspect to consider is undoubtedly the equipment. Proper spearfishing equipment is not only essential for your safety, but also for respecting the marine environment. Here is a list of essential equipment:
- Mask and snorkel: For good underwater visibility and easy breathing.
- Wetsuit: It provides thermal protection and protection against possible cuts or scratches.
- Fins: They allow you to move easily underwater.
- Speargun: This is the main tool for spearfishing. It is important to choose a model suited to your level and the type of fishing you are planning.
- Safety accessories: Buoy, dive knife, torch, etc.
Safety rules: do not neglect them
In addition to equipment, it is essential to follow certain safety rules. Spearfishing is not without risk, and it is important to be well prepared. Good physical condition is necessary, as is proper training. It is recommended never to dive alone and always to inform someone of your outing.
| Rule | Description |
| Never dive alone | Always be accompanied so you can help each other if needed. |
| Respect your limits | Do not attempt dives that are too deep or too long, especially without proper training. |
| Know the protected species | Hunting certain species is prohibited. Make sure you know the rules before you go. |
Respect for the environment: a must
Finally, spearfishing must be practised responsibly. This means respecting marine species and their habitat. Hunt only what you intend to consume and avoid endangered species. Remember that the beauty of Mauritius lies in its marine wealth. Preserving this environment is everyone’s responsibility.

Spearfishing as a marine conservation tool
But did you know that spearfishing can also be a marine conservation tool? Indeed, it helps remove certain invasive species that threaten local ecosystems. For example, lionfish in the Caribbean are voracious predators that have no natural predators and devour young coral reef fish. Divers are therefore encouraged to hunt this species to help restore the natural balance.
